Output c943615815dc82ad159a8f83cba53a0ecd9e2d7fb8c44f051bbc7dab69203171:1

value
39000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89dd31ecf8576011b7c8472becb5c536db710392 OP_EQUAL
address
A51EDa2151rL88jhYfBh8h9syFpnB6ruie
transaction
c943615815dc82ad159a8f83cba53a0ecd9e2d7fb8c44f051bbc7dab69203171